In the search for new sources of sesquiterpene lactones, six Certaurea species have been analyzed. The activity against the fungus Cunninghamella echinulata (+)-cnicin (1) and (+)-salonitenolide (2), isolated from the Centaurea plants, as well as that of(+)-costunolide (3), (-)-dehydrocostuslactone (4), (-)-lychnopholide (5) and(-)-eremantholide C (6), has been evaluated. Compounds 3 and 4 showed noticeable EC50 values, whilst more polar lactones were inactive. These results suggest that a relatively low polarity is one of the molecular requirements for the antifungal activity of sesquiterpene lactones. (C) 2000 Elsevier Science B.V. All rights reserved.
